I'm writing a device application. For the debugging I'm using the emulator Visual Studio provides. The problem is that I cannot get the emulator to connect to our network in order to query a database table. The computer I'm developing this on is connected to the network through a network cable but how can I get the emulator use this connection to query a table?
|
|
|
|
|
This depends on which version of the enumator you're using, but you can click on the Device Options button just to the right of the dropdown that lets you select the device/emulator to use. You'll get a dialog that let's you pick the device/emulator and configure it's options. Click the emulator you're using, then click Properties. You get another dialog with a Network tab that lets you enable the emulators network support and pick the real network adapter to bind it to.

hi
i have a problem with saving a control along with its properties and retrieving it back..
1. i'm using property grid control to set the properties for a control that is stored in or for a newly added control in run time.
2. after setting the properties for that control i've to save that control and to retieve that control for alteration
kindly help me to solve this
|
|
|
|
|
There's a reason why the Control class, which all controls derive from, is not attributed Serializable. Not all properties of a control can be serialized easily.
You'd have to write your own code to serialize the controls in your collection. You'd probably limit your serializer to only those properties you are interested, like Location, Size, Text, ..., for each type of control, and look at only those properties for that type of control.
You can get a feel for a deserializer by looking at a blog post by Beth Massi[^] on the subject of Dynamic Programming.

Hi,
I have 5 PCs with one Server, I want to deploy one Vb.net application. I installed it on Server PC.
Now, I need to run that application from clients without installation on clients.
VB 6.0 support it (provided if I run application setup first time) all .exe files from server.
How, I can do in VB.net (for DLL & other application files)

You need to have the appropriate .Net framework installed on each client. Then just run the app from a network share. You might come across some permission problems but they are easy enough to solve with a few searches.

Go to MSDN and search for "Code Access Security". You'll need to understand it completely to deploy your app in a situation like you've described.
By default, managed code running from a non-local source, i.e.: network share, is not trusted and runs in restricted sandbox. You have to either modify the app and/or tell each workstation to trust the source of the code.

I finally got to the bottom of my problem.
I have McAfee AV Enterprise v8.5 installed, which has a section within it called "Access Protection". Within this section you can define rules such as block all programs sending data via Port 25. I had not included my program into the exceptions list.
